According to the different magnetism, the method of separating magnetic metal impurities in mixed grains by magnetic force is called magnetic separation. The main working element of magnetic separation equipment is magnet. Each magnet has two magnetic poles.

Learn MoreBall Mill Size as a Replacement. Grinding media wears and reduces in size at a rate dependent on the surface hardness, density and composition of the ore. Ball wear is directly proportional to surface area per unit mass and thus inversely proportional to ball diameter. Learn MoreBall milling. A method of grinding particles in ceramic powders and slurries. A porcelain vessel filled with porcelain pebbles tumbles and particles are ground between colliding pebbles. Details. A device used to reduce the particle size of materials, bodies or glazes.
